Job Loss Support

Job loss can occur for a number of reasons, such as:

  • a resignation
  • the closure of a business
  • dismissal
  • termination.

Government resources and programs can help you find a new job.

Preparing your job search

Before you start looking for a job, you'll need to update your résumé and cover letter to include recent work experience. You can get help in preparing your application.

You can also take part in job and career fairs (French only) to meet with employers in your area.

When you are ready to apply, consult job offers.

Training or going back to school

Losing a job can be an exceptional opportunity to explore trades and occupations. Some offer excellent employment prospects, such as jobs with a promising future.

You may have to take training or return to school to get the job you want.

Finding out about insurance benefits

If you are not responsible for losing your job, you could benefit from employment insurance benefits from the federal government while waiting to find a new job.
